## Artifact Signing — SDK Parity Notes (Weekly Sync)

Kestrel SDK for Android reached parity with the Swift client this sprint: offline queueing, batched telemetry, and retry semantics now match. Both SDKs ship as signed artifacts from the same pipeline. Remaining gap: background sync throttling, targeted next sprint. Verify both release bundles before tagging. Both artifacts validate against the shared signing key below.

signing key of kawig-fafog = bky19_6Fypv1qws7J8qJtaYjX

Provenance note for Hollowpine schema migrations: every zero-downtime migration must ship in two releases — expand first, contract later. On-call should confirm the expand step's provenance record before allowing the contract step to deploy. The attested build that produced the current expand artifacts is listed under the token below.

build token for yahig-kaguf: htk3_c19

### Step 4 — Verify SDK parity config

Quick one before you approve: the Lumewire JS SDK and the Kotlin SDK now share the same parity manifest, so any flag toggled in `parity.yaml` must exist in both builds. Run `lumewire check-parity --strict` and make sure the diff is empty — Priya's team got burned last sprint by a phantom flag. Once that's green, open the staging env file and add the parity service credential on its own line right here.

secret setting of bagag-kajof: RELAY_SECRET8=d9a517d5